W266 LSS is a 2000 Ford Mondeo in Silver with a 1,796cc petrol engine. This vehicle has been through 12 MOT tests with a personal pass rate of 50%.
Across all 2000 Ford Mondeo models, the average MOT pass rate is 64.7% with a typical mileage of 90,872 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ford Mondeo f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 610,562 recorded failures. If you're considering buying W266 LSS, it's worth having these areas checked by a mechanic before committing.
The Ford Mondeo typically stays on UK roads for around 33 years. At 26 years old, this Ford Mondeo is well into its expected lifespan but still has years ahead.
